Primality and Factorization

771745 is a composite number, meaning it has divisors other than 1 and itself. Specifically, 771745 has 16 divisors: 1, 5, 13, 31, 65, 155, 383, 403, 1915, 2015, 4979, 11873, 24895, 59365, 154349, 771745. The sum of its proper divisors (all divisors except 771745 itself) is 260447, which makes 771745 a deficient number, since 260447 < 771745. Most integers are deficient — the sum of their proper divisors falls short of the number itself.

The prime factorization of 771745 is 5 × 13 × 31 × 383. Prime factorization is essential for computing the greatest common divisor (GCD) and least common multiple (LCM), simplifying fractions, and solving problems in modular arithmetic. The nearest primes to 771745 are 771739 and 771763.

Digit Properties

The digits of 771745 sum to 31, and its digital root (the single-digit value obtained by repeatedly summing digits) is 4. The number 771745 has 6 digits in its decimal representation. Digit sums are fundamental to divisibility tests: a number is divisible by 3 if and only if its digit sum is divisible by 3, and the same holds for divisibility by 9. The digital root, also known as the repeated digital sum, has applications in casting out nines — a centuries-old technique for verifying arithmetic calculations.

Collatz Conjecture

The Collatz conjecture (also known as the 3n + 1 problem) is one of the most famous unsolved problems in mathematics. Starting from 771745 and repeatedly applying the rule — divide by 2 if even, multiply by 3 and add 1 if odd — the sequence reaches 1 in 100 steps. Despite its simplicity, no one has been able to prove that this process always terminates for every starting number, and the conjecture remains open since it was first proposed by Lothar Collatz in 1937.
